Output 63af84305a4245ed52f84679d8e52d19d52c5d1cf4e0af11791624bb1cc7d890:16

value
519577
script pubkey
OP_0 OP_PUSHBYTES_20 a7210d481bf8309be8ba4658238fb82c5d108f96
address
bc1q5uss6jqmlqcfh696gevz8rac93w3prukfa8am4
transaction
63af84305a4245ed52f84679d8e52d19d52c5d1cf4e0af11791624bb1cc7d890
spent
true